Pacquiao, to give up the WBC junior middleweight crown

Eight-division world champion Manny Pacquiao will give up his World Boxing Council (WBC) junior middleweight crown.

According to him, he doesn’t have any plan to fight in the 154-pound division because of the height and weight disadvantages on his part, like what happened to him in his fight against Antonio Margarito.

In Pacquiao vs. Margarito fight for the WBC junior middleweight title, Margarito was 17 pounds heavier and almost 5 inches taller than Pacquaio.

Even if he was able to smash Margarito down, the pound-for-pound king was hurt very badly because of the opponent’s punches especially on his body.

On May 7th, Pacquiao will defend his WBO welterweight title against 5-time world champion Sugar Shane Mosley at the MGM Grand in Las Vegas, Nevada.

Pacquiao will only fight at the heaviest 147 pounds for his 6 remaining fights before retirement.
